For example: https://www.liupka.com/koncani-izdelki/uporabni-izdelki-za-dom/tekstil-c1450/preproge/Kvackana-bela-okrogla-preproga?PageSpeed=noscript From the documentation: The defer_javascript, lazyload_images, dedup_inlined_images, and local_storage_cache filters require JavaScript to render pages correctly. To support clients that have JavaScript disabled, if any of these filters are enabled, PageSpeed will insert a meta refresh inside a noscript tag at the top of the page. This meta refresh will redirect clients with JavaScript disabled to the current URL with a '?PageSpeed=noscript' query parameter appended which disables filters that require JavaScript. I understand now, where the noscript comes from, and why does googlebot have these links in its cache. But is there any way of pagespeed surviving this option?
